What Are performance bonds and How Do They Work?



When you enter a contract for a building task or service, you might experience a performance bond, which serves as a safety net. This bond is an assurance that the contractor will finish the project according to the concurred terms.

If the service provider falls short to satisfy their obligations, the bond protects you by offering monetary compensation. Essentially, a surety company backs this bond, making sure that you will not shed money if things go wrong.

The contractor pays a premium for this bond, showing their dedication to quality job. Understanding exactly how performance bonds work gives you peace of mind, understanding that your investment is secured.

It's important to review the bond terms meticulously and guarantee it aligns with your project demands.

Kinds Of performance bonds in Construction



performance bonds can be found in different kinds, each developed to fulfill certain demands in building and construction projects.



The most common type is the bid bond, which guarantees the proprietor that the professional will certainly recognize their bid and enter into an agreement if chosen.

Then there's the performance bond, which guarantees that the professional will complete the task according to the agreement terms.

go now could likewise run into payment bonds, ensuring subcontractors and distributors are paid for their work and materials.

Finally, maintenance bonds cover repair work and upkeep after task conclusion, securing the proprietor from flaws.

Comprehending these types helps you pick the ideal bond for your project, making sure economic protection and task success.

Perks of performance bonds for Contractors and Clients



While safeguarding a performance bond might feel like an included expenditure, the advantages it offers both service providers and customers far outweigh the costs.

For service providers, a performance bond enhances trustworthiness, showcasing your commitment to completing projects on time and within spending plan. It can open doors to bigger agreements, as customers frequently like adhered contractors for peace of mind.

For clients, performance bonds give economic defense. If a contractor stops working to satisfy their commitments, the bond makes sure that funds are readily available to cover any type of losses or finish the task with one more service provider.

This safety net fosters trust fund and motivates smoother task implementation. Inevitably, performance bonds produce a great deal, making sure liability and peace of mind for everybody involved.
